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Northern Liberties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Northern Liberties with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Northern Liberties is at The Frankford Grand listed at $1,188.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Northern Liberties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Northern Liberties is $1,670.

What is the largest available Studio Northern Liberties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Northern Liberties is a 785 square feet unit starting from $1,400 at Corner 2nd.

What is the average size for Northern Liberties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Northern Liberties is currently 550 sq ft.
